I'm using the AJ2 with a Bass guitar fitted with active pickups. When I playback my recordings through headphones the sound is distorted.What can I do to improve the Audio?

Reduce the AJ2's "Record Gain" or the guitar's volume pot/control setting.

I want to use my AJ2 to record my guitar through my effects board. How do I do this?

Simply connect the 2 x 3.5mm Stereo converter and the ¼" Mono jack plug adaptor with the supplied earphones to the AJ2. Then insert the assembly into the pedals ¼" Output socket, with the guitars cable jack inside the guitars Input socket.
Note: To optimise AJ2's playback audio, you are advised to reduce the effects pedal(s) Output settings and monitor the audio through the earphones before recording onto the device.

I'm in a band and wondered if I could use the AJ2 to record all the guys' instruments from the mixing desk?

Simply connect the 3.5mm to ¼" Stereo jack plug adaptor with the supplied earphones to the AJ2, then insert the assembly into the mixing desks ¼" audio output socket and press AJ2's record button.
Note: To optimise AJ2's playback audio, you are advised to reduce the mixing desks audio output level(s) and monitor through the earphones before recording onto the device. For further details Go-to "Record From Other Audio Source", page 8 of the On-Line AxJaK User Manual.

Do I need the USB lead to make recordings?

No. The USB lead connects between the AxJaK and a PC to transfer tracks/files/folders to/from the PC only. Recordings onto the AxJaK can only be made using the Line-In connector jack.

Will my saved files/tracks be lost if the battery fails?

No. AxJaK's internal memory will retain your work until a new battery is fitted.

How many recordings can I make with the AxJaK?

A 3 minute sample recording = 3MB of memory*.
2GB Memory capacity = 300 x 3 minute sample recordings*.
*Approximate time durations.
